The marketing department at XYZ Company has found that, when Product ABC is sold at a price of p dollars per unit, the number æ of Product ABC sold is given by the demand equation x = 260 – 13p. (a) Find the model that expresses the revenue R as a function of the price p. (Note that R = xp, the unit price times the number of units sold) R(p) = (b) Explain how would you find the price that will maximize the revenue (the optimal price), and the maximum revenue.
